In this deep dive session on web performance, attendees will learn about the intricate process browsers go through when loading a webpage and its subresources. The talk covers various factors that browsers consider, such as render/parsing blocking resources, preload scanner, resource hints, loading modifiers, fetchpriority, responsive images, and more. Interestingly, browsers have different methods for deciding when to load resources, with some intentionally delaying requests. The session aims to provide insights on influencing browser behavior and optimizing resource loading. Attendees will gain a better understanding of browser quirks and how to tackle common issues, ensuring important assets are prioritized correctly for optimal performance.
